Definitions of knocked down words
- adjective knocked down hit and felled: by a vehicle, etc. 1
- adjective knocked down punched to the ground 1
- adjective knocked down (furniture, machinery, etc) supplied in separate parts 0
- noun knocked down not assembled 0
- verb knocked down simple past tense and past participle of knock down. 0
